Solution for 7x+3=3(x+1)+4x equation:


Simplifying
7x + 3 = 3(x + 1) + 4x

Reorder the terms:
3 + 7x = 3(x + 1) + 4x

Reorder the terms:
3 + 7x = 3(1 + x) + 4x
3 + 7x = (1 * 3 + x * 3) + 4x
3 + 7x = (3 + 3x) + 4x

Combine like terms: 3x + 4x = 7x
3 + 7x = 3 + 7x

Add '-3' to each side of the equation.
3 + -3 + 7x = 3 + -3 + 7x

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
0 + 7x = 3 + -3 + 7x
7x = 3 + -3 + 7x

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
7x = 0 + 7x
7x = 7x

Add '-7x' to each side of the equation.
7x + -7x = 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 7x + -7x = 0
0 = 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 7x + -7x = 0
0 = 0

Solving
0 = 0

Couldn't find a variable to solve for.

This equation is an identity, all real numbers are solutions.
